Andrei Nicolescu did not participate in the meeting held at the FRF headquarters. Cosmin Mihalescu, the sports director of the Red-Albe team, was present from Dinamo.

Instead, Dinamo's president said he would attend the future, if the meetings will be organized periodically. Then he made a proposal for approx.

As in other country championships, such as Premier League and Serie A, Nicolescu demands that Var decisions be explained by the center referee at a microphone and be heard on the stadium and on TV.

Andrei Nicolescu: “Dinamo will make a paper to propose this”

“It is about normality. From us the sports director participated. If these meetings will be periodic, there will be more in the club. For a first meeting, I found it normal to be a man on the sports side. We were invited, we went there.

In my opinion, we are one step forward compared to last year in terms of arbitration. One of the important topics of the discussion is how to interpret the lime and why certain phases are analyzed differently.

If we might have an explanation of the referee, which we can hear, after each lime analysis, everyone would be less vehement. How he is outside. Let us understand what I see on the resumptions, what is analysis. I think it would be much lighter.

I proposed, not depending on us. It depends on the management of the Central Commission of the referees. Dinamo will make a paper to propose this, “said Andrei Nicolescu, at” Football Club “, from Digi Sport 1.
